CVE-2025-6611: code-projects Inventory Management System createBrand.php sql injection
A vulnerability was found in code-projects Inventory Management System 1.0. It has been declared as critical. This vulnerability affects unknown code of the file /phpaction/createBrand.php. The manipulation of the argument brandStatus leads to sql injection. The attack can be initiated rem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used.
